Hi everyone, I decided to hunt at a different part of the park that I haven't hunted much and it has paid off. I have hunted there a few times before but mostly found modern coins and trash. This time I started to dig and the 7th target I got was an extremely worn George the 5th dime. From then I started to grid the area, hunt real slow and dig all mid range to high tone targets. This paid off and I ended up with 4 silver dimes: 1949,1945, 1941 and 1911 (very worn). I got 3 silver quarters: 1960, 1952 and 1944. The coolest find was a silver pin marked BIRKS and says "Ontario Safety League, Be Careful Avoid Accidents, Safety Always, Safe Driver Award 7 Years." If anyone knows how old the pin might be please let me know. I also got 2 wheats a George cent and 2 dog tags. It was an amazing hunt and I will be going back a lot and pound that area.
